
The episode begins with Seher expressing her concerns to Mahid, revealing that she heard a rumor about a magician who came to the hospital with intentions to harm her. She acknowledges Mahid’s bravery in risking his life to save her during that frightening ordeal and expresses her gratitude for his actions.
However, Seher quickly clarifies that she doesn’t believe he did it solely for her benefit. She recognizes that Mahid has a kind heart and would likely help anyone in her situation. She appreciates his efforts and acknowledges that he is trying to position himself as a suitable candidate for the future Mufti.
As Seher attempts to fold the hospital sheet, Mahid interjects, reminding her that she is still unwell and offering his assistance. Seher reflects on her previous misunderstandings about Mahid’s intentions. She admits that she initially thought he helped her out of personal feelings, but now she realizes that his actions were motivated by his respect for Dada Hozur.
Seher feels foolish for believing that Mahid had romantic feelings for her and concludes that his marriage to her was merely a duty, perhaps even a forced obligation to support her. She feels like a fool for thinking he genuinely wanted to protect her from harm.
With clarity, Seher tells Mahid that she has come to terms with her feelings. She perceives that he does not truly enjoy spending time with her, even if he has tolerated her presence for the past month. She praises his kindness but insists that she will not develop any feelings for him.
Seher asserts her determination to move on with her life, following the bright future that her mother envisioned for her. She believes she can distance herself from Mahid and live independently without him.
In a heartfelt plea, she requests that he not cross paths with her again, decisively cutting all ties with him. With that, she walks away, leaving Mahid in a state of contemplation.
Meanwhile, Kauser notices Farid’s anxious demeanor and comments on his fear, suggesting that she can empathize with what he is feeling. Farid, however, dismisses her concerns, claiming everything is fine as he hands her Seher’s prescription.
Kauser encourages him to share his troubles with her, offering her support and comfort. Farid insists that he must confront reality soon, but his thoughts are interrupted as Seher suddenly feels dizzy. Mahid, noticing her discomfort, becomes worried but is relieved when Kauser steps in to support Seher.
Later, Mahid encounters the girl whom Seher heroically saved from the magician. The girl expresses her desire to meet Seher, thanking Mahid for his role in the situation. Mahid informs her that Seher has been discharged from the hospital and provides her with Seher’s address. He observes that the girl is having difficulty walking and kindly offers her a lift.
In another scene, Fatima questions Nazima about her decision to stay, and Nazima explains that Mahid has permitted her to live there and has even agreed to become engaged to her. Fatima, skeptical, urges Nazima to stop daydreaming. Husna, however, defends Nazima, expressing her belief that one day Nazima will win Mahid’s heart.
Fatima expresses her frustration, accusing Husna of enabling Nazima’s unrealistic expectations and disregarding her own dignity. They all agree that once the misunderstandings between Seher and Mahid are resolved, he will likely bring Seher back. Husna, however, points out that Kauser may not allow that to happen.
Meanwhile, Pervez brags about his recent blood donation to Seher, but Safia is seen complaining to Kauser about him. Seher confronts Pervez, demanding that he reveal the truth about Muneera, leading to an argument between them. Kauser begins to suspect that Pervez is hiding something and decides that it’s time to leave the house for good.
Pervez tries to stop Kauser, engaging in a heated argument as she expresses her determination to earn money for Seher’s education. Kauser leaves, and Mahid drops off the girl at Seher’s house. As he notices a gift that has been left behind, he follows the girl to return it. He places the gift through the window and overhears a conversation between Seher and the girl, discovering that the girl’s mother is a friend of Gazal.
As the episode comes to a close, the precap reveals Seher uncovering some clues about Gazal’s past. She finds Gazal’s diary, and just as she begins to delve into its contents, Mahid enters the scene, hinting at an intriguing development ahead.
